Automated Trading Strategy: Follow the trend on JPY
The backtesting results for the trading strategy applied from October 25, 2022, to October 25, 2023, reveal some key statistics. The strategy exhibited a profit factor of 0.6, indicating that for every unit of risk, only 0.6 units of profit were generated. The annualized return on investment (ROI) stood at -3.97%, implying a loss of around 3.97% per year. On average, positions were held for one week before being closed. The frequency of trades was relatively low, with an average of 0.24 trades per week. A total of 13 trades were executed during the analyzed period, with only 38.46% of them resulting in profitable outcomes.
Automated Trading Strategy: Dojis and Fisher Transform Reversals on JPY
Based on our backtesting results, the trading strategy implemented from February 13, 2018, to October 25, 2023, has yielded an annualized return on investment (ROI) of -9.01%. The average holding time for trades could not be determined as the data is missing. With an average of 1.16 trades per week, a total of 347 trades were closed during this period. However, the return on investment stands at a substantial -50.03%, indicating a significant loss. Unfortunately, no winning trades were recorded, resulting in a winning trade percentage of 0%. These statistics suggest that the strategy employed during this period underperformed, causing a negative impact on the overall investment.

JPY: Unveiling the High-Frequency Trading Landscape
High-frequency trading (HFT) in the JPY market is thriving, thanks to advanced technology and lightning-fast algorithms. HFT firms exploit tiny price differences, executing trades in milliseconds to make quick profits. The JPY market's liquidity and volatility attract HFT as it provides ample trading opportunities. HFT firms employ complex strategies, leveraging artificial intelligence and machine learning to stay ahead of the competition. However, concerns arise over the potential for market manipulation and increased systemic risk due to the immense speed and volume of trades. Regulators are closely monitoring HFT activities in the JPY market to maintain market integrity and ensure a level playing field for all market participants. Overall, HFT in the JPY market continues to shape and influence the currency's price movements.

Market makers use algorithmic trading with JPY by deploying sophisticated computer algorithms to execute high-speed and automated trades in the Japanese yen market. These algorithms analyze vast amounts of market data, including price movements, order flow, and liquidity, to identify profitable trading opportunities and execute trades with precision and speed. The algorithms often employ strategies such as arbitrage, statistical analysis, and trend-following to capture small price discrepancies and generate profits. By utilizing algorithmic trading, market makers can provide liquidity, improve market efficiency, and enhance price discovery in the JPY market.
Order types play a crucial role in JPY algorithmic trading by providing specific instructions for executing trades. Various order types such as market orders, limit orders, stop orders, and others allow traders to define entry and exit points, manage risks, and execute trades efficiently. These order types enable algorithms to automatically place and manage trades based on predetermined conditions and market data. The flexibility and precision offered by order types are essential in JPY algorithmic trading to optimize trading strategies, maximize profits, and minimize risks.

Algorithmic traders use various market indicators to analyze and predict market trends for the Japanese yen (JPY). These indicators include moving averages, oscillators, and volatility measures. Moving averages help identify long-term trends, while oscillators determine overbought or oversold conditions. Volatility measures assist in evaluating market risk. Algorithmic traders combine these indicators with historical price data to generate trading signals and automate their trading strategies. By leveraging market indicators, algorithmic traders can make informed decisions about the JPY, allowing them to navigate the foreign exchange market more effectively and potentially capitalize on market opportunities.
To backtest a trading strategy using machine learning for JPY, follow these steps:
1. Collect historical JPY price data and relevant features such as economic indicators or technical indicators.
2. Split the data into training and testing sets; for example, use 80% for training and 20% for testing.
3. Select a suitable machine learning algorithm, such as random forest or neural networks.
4. Train the model using the training data and evaluate its performance on the testing set.
5. Use the trained model to generate trading signals based on predictions.
6. Simulate trades using the generated signals and calculate the strategy's returns and other performance metrics.
7. Optimize the strategy by adjusting parameters or using different algorithms, if necessary.
